MAGIC FOR EVERY ONE - Carrington, 1st 1942 ILLUSTRATED CONJURING MAGICIAN TRICKS WORLD / CULTURES and A Glossography of LatinMAGIC FOR EVERY ONE Book Details + Condition: The World Publishing Company (New York). First Edition, 1942. 136 pages. Illustrated. Hardcover. Author Hereward Carrington takes the reader into the very heart of the mystery of magic, to explain how important and effective tricks are performed.
